What to put in chili if you don’t like beans?

Best Recommended Substitute for Beans in Chili: Meat

Any kind of meat will do just fine: chicken, beef, lamb, or even pork. Like beans, meat is also high in protein and low in carbs. It is also effortless to cook.

Similarly, what is in McCormick chili seasoning packet?

Chili Pepper and Other Spices (Including Paprika, Basil, Cumin), Enriched Wheat Flour (Flour, Niacin, Iron, Thiamine Mononitrate, Riboflavin, Folic Acid), Corn Maltodextrin, Salt, Sugar, Garlic, Onion & Extractives of Cumin.

Additionally, do you have to put beans in chili? No. An authentic Texas Chili, or chili con carne, will not have beans. Simple answer. When this recipe/dish originated, there were no beans, no onion, no tomato added.

Subsequently, is chili powder the same as McCormick chili seasoning?

Good question! Essentially, all chili seasoning mixes contain chili powder, along with many other ingredients. Yet, not all chili powders are part of chili seasoning mix. Chili powders can be made from a single pepper or a blend and can be used alone or in spice mixes.

Is there a substitute for beans?

Raw cashews and walnuts (soak overnight to help with digestion) are a fairly universal option as a replacement for beans and lentils. Sunflower seeds are another choice if you have a nut allergy.

Can I use taco seasoning for chili?

You can find a store-bought Taco Seasoning that will work perfectly in your chili. However, if you’d rather not run out to the store you can just as easily make some homemade chili seasoning with simple pantry ingredients.

What spices to add to bland chili?

Spices: While cumin, chile powder, and cayenne pepper tend to be common additions to many chili recipes, there’s a broad world of flavor out there to experiment with. Try a little fenugreek, turmeric, garam masala, or sumac to layer in more complex flavors. Smoky paprika is my own personal favorite.

What can you not put in chili?

Raw meat and pot of chili are two things that just don’t belong together. If the recipe includes any type of ground meat, bacon, chorizo, or cubes of beef, it should always be browned first. Try this: The first order of business before adding anything else to the pot is to brown any meat in your recipe.

Does Wendy’s chili have beans?

Beans. Wendy’s chili contains two types of beans, both of which the company pre-cooks before the beans combine in the chili. According to the restaurant’s official site, the chili’s beans include red kidney beans and smaller, paler chili beans.
